Federal Government: Miscellaneous, 1964-1965

 File — Box: 70, Folder: 10
Identifier: Folder 10

Scope and Contents

Five packets of corresp. as follows: 1 telegram & 4 letters ( Nov.-Dec. 1964) from constituent Howard S. Fisher (Fisher Aircraft Co), Congressman Wilson & Col. L. Conques (Office of Legislative Liaison, Dept. of Air Force) re/ "Government competition with private industry;" 2 letters & 1 resolution (Nov.-Dec. 1964) from Aaron H. Glickman (Executive Secretary, California Port Authorities) & Congressman Wilson re/ a "Resolution of the California Association of Port Authorities commending the Federal Maritime Commission;" letters & office notes (Dec. 1964) from Santee constituent John T. Lindsay, Congressman Wilson & his staff re/ Mr. Lindsay's complaint about the Federal Urban Renewal Commission withholding money until the State Supreme Court ruled on Proposition 14; 5 letters ( Feb.-May 1965) from San Diego constituent Mrs. Rose Brannan, Congressman Wilson & K.A. Randall (Chairman, Federal Deposit Insurance Corp.) re/ clarifying information for a bank depositor using FDIC; and one copy of the "Remarks of Congressman Jack Brooks, Association For Computing Machinery, September 16, 1965 (8 pages) re/ House Government Activities Subcommittee concern "about certain obvious deficiencies in the manner in which the government acquires and utilizes ADP equipment. . . . In 1954, there were 10 computer systems in operation within the federal government. By 1962, the number had increased to 1,000." By 1965 more than 2,000. "Approximately $25 million in tax funds is going down the drain each month that effective and efficient government-wide ADP management is delayed."
